Data: In the past 7 days, HTX reserve assets have net outflows exceeding 656 million USD, and Bybit BTC wallet balance has decreased by 1.85%

According to the data panel on the ChainCatcher official website, regarding BTC wallet balances over the past 7 days, Bybit had the largest decrease among the top 10 exchanges, at 1.85%, followed by Bitfinex with a decrease of 0.51%; Bithumb had the largest increase, reaching 1.39%.

In terms of reserve assets, over the past 7 days, the top three net outflows were HTX (-$656 million), Bybit (-$221 million), and OKX (-$205 million); in terms of net inflows, Binance had the highest inflow, reaching $722 million; followed by Bitget with a net inflow of over $238 million; Bitfinex had a net inflow of $110 million.
